excel怎么把变为上标

excel怎么把变为上标

在Excel中将文本变为上标的方法有多种,包括通过格式化单元格、使用快捷键、以及通过VBA编程来实现。最常见和直接的方法是通过格式化单元格来调整文本的字体和大小,使其看起来像上标。下面将详细讲解这些方法。

一、通过格式化单元格实现上标

  1. 步骤一:选择要设置为上标的文本

    首先,选择包含您希望设置为上标的文本的单元格。如果只是部分文本需要设置为上标,则双击单元格进入编辑模式,并选择该部分文本。

  2. 步骤二:打开“格式化单元格”对话框

    在选择了文本之后,右键点击选择区域,然后点击“设置单元格格式”选项。或者,可以按快捷键Ctrl+1直接打开“格式化单元格”对话框。

  3. 步骤三:调整字体设置

    在“格式化单元格”对话框中,切换到“字体”选项卡。勾选“上标”选项,然后点击“确定”按钮。此时,所选文本将显示为上标形式。

二、使用快捷键实现上标

Excel本身并不直接提供设置上标的快捷键,但通过使用Word的上标快捷键Ctrl+Shift+=可以实现相同的效果。以下是具体步骤:

  1. 步骤一:双击单元格进入编辑模式

    选择包含要设置为上标的文本的单元格,双击单元格进入编辑模式。

  2. 步骤二:选择要设置为上标的文本

    用鼠标选中需要设置为上标的部分文本。

  3. 步骤三:使用快捷键设置上标

    按快捷键Ctrl+Shift+=,所选文本将变为上标形式。

三、通过VBA编程实现上标

对于需要频繁设置上标的情况,可以通过编写VBA宏来实现自动化,以下是具体步骤:

  1. 步骤一:打开VBA编辑器

    按快捷键Alt+F11打开VBA编辑器。

  2. 步骤二:插入模块

    在VBA编辑器中,点击“插入”菜单,选择“模块”以插入一个新的模块。

  3. 步骤三:编写VBA代码

    在新插入的模块中,输入以下代码:

    Sub SetSuperscript()

    Dim rng As Range

    Set rng = Selection

    For Each cell In rng

    With cell.Characters(Start:=1, Length:=Len(cell.Value)).Font

    .Superscript = True

    End With

    Next cell

    End Sub

  4. 步骤四:运行宏

    选择需要设置为上标的单元格,然后返回到VBA编辑器,按F5键运行宏。所选单元格中的文本将变为上标形式。

四、使用公式实现上标效果

虽然Excel不直接支持将部分文本设置为上标,但可以通过使用Unicode字符来模拟上标效果。例如:

  1. 步骤一:使用Unicode字符

    例如,要在单元格中显示a^2,可以输入。其中的²是Unicode字符,可以通过Alt+0178输入。

  2. 步骤二:结合文本函数

    通过使用&运算符将普通文本与上标字符结合。例如:

    = "a" & CHAR(178)

    这里的CHAR(178)表示上标2,您可以使用其他Unicode字符来表示不同的上标。

五、在不同版本的Excel中设置上标

不同版本的Excel在功能和界面上有所不同,以下是一些主要版本中设置上标的方法:

  1. Excel 2016及更高版本

    通过右键单击选择文本,选择“字体”选项卡,然后勾选“上标”。

  2. Excel 2013及更早版本

    通过右键单击选择文本,选择“设置单元格格式”,然后在“字体”选项卡中勾选“上标”。

六、上标在图表和公式中的应用

在Excel图表和公式中,正确使用上标可以使数据和信息更加清晰和专业。

  1. 在图表标题和数据标签中使用上标

    双击图表标题或数据标签,进入编辑模式,选择需要设置为上标的文本,然后按照前述方法进行设置。

  2. 在公式中使用上标

    虽然在公式本身中无法直接设置上标,但可以通过在文本字符串中插入上标Unicode字符来实现。例如:

    = "x" & CHAR(178) & " + y" & CHAR(178)

总结起来,在Excel中将文本设置为上标的方法有多种,包括通过格式化单元格、使用快捷键、VBA编程、以及使用Unicode字符等。根据具体需求和使用环境,可以选择最适合的方法来实现这一功能。通过灵活应用这些方法,可以极大地提高工作效率和数据展示的专业性。

相关问答FAQs:

1. 如何在Excel中将文本转换为上标?

  • 问题: 我想知道在Excel中如何将文本转换为上标。
  • 回答: 要将文本转换为上标,可以使用Excel的上标格式功能。选中要转换的文本,然后在主菜单中选择“字体”选项卡,在字体对话框中勾选“上标”复选框,点击“确定”即可将文本转换为上标。

2. 在Excel中如何将数字转换为上标?

  • 问题: 我需要将Excel中的数字转换为上标,应该怎么做?
  • 回答: 要将数字转换为上标,可以使用Excel的格式化功能。选中要转换的数字,然后在主菜单中选择“开始”选项卡,在“数字”组中点击“小数下拉框”,选择“上标”选项。这样就可以将数字转换为上标格式。

3. 如何在Excel中一次性将多个单元格的内容转换为上标?

  • 问题: 我有很多单元格的内容需要转换为上标格式,有没有一种方法可以一次性转换?
  • 回答: 是的,你可以使用Excel的“查找和替换”功能来一次性将多个单元格的内容转换为上标。首先选中要转换的单元格范围,然后按下Ctrl + H键打开“查找和替换”对话框。在“查找”框中输入要转换的文本或数字,然后在“替换为”框中输入相同的文本或数字,并在该框的下方勾选“上标”复选框。点击“替换所有”按钮,Excel会将所有匹配的内容转换为上标。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4788798

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部